As one of the ten high technologies, RFID technology has been widely used in the commercial automation, industrial automation, transprotation management and many other fields. UHF band is the most suitable band to make extensive use of RFID technology in goods circulation. Therefore, the research of high-permormance UHF band RFID antennas is the necessary assurance to expand RFID technology around the world. The antennas applied in UHF band RFID system is researched in this paper.This dissertation focuses on the design of the broadband tag antenna and metallic tag antenna and the miniaturization design of the reader antenna in the UHF band RFID system. Etching different slots on the radiation patch can prolong the current path in order to reduce the antenna size. Cascade inductance can be introduced in the antenna equivalent circuit by etching slots to realize the matching between the antenna and the tag chip. So a good impedance bandwidth can be obtained. Opening proper slots on the floor is used to improve the antenna gain.In this paper, a novel broadband tag antenna across the entire UHF band (840-960MHz) is presented by etching T-shape slots on the radiation patch to broaden the operating bandwidth. The antenna structure is simple without any via-hole or shorting plate. The operating bandwidth was ensured while the antenna was miniaturized, with a small size of only 33mm×25mm×1.6mm, which is smaller than the antennas in the literature that have been published. The impedance match between the antenna and the tag chip can be tuned conveniently by changing the sizes of the slots. The antenna was fabricated and tested. It can be seen that the measured curve of the input impedance is basically the same as the simulated.In the design of UHF band RFID metallic tag antenna, a novel symmetric T-shape slots antenna across the entire UHF band (840-960MHz) is proposed, with the total size of 30mm×110mm×1.6mm. Compared with the same type antennas in the literature, the antenna size is reduced 45% and the communication distance is prolonged about 1m when the antenna is posted on the same metal surface. The symmetric T-shape slots and the insertion feed structure make the impedance match between the antenna and the tag chip convenient. The antenna was fabricated and tested. It can be seen that the measured curve of the input impedance is basically the same as the simulated, while the measured curve offsets about 120MHz to the lower frequency.The improved reader antenna is proposed by etching slots on the radiation patch to reduce the antenna size and etching slots on the floor to improve the antenna gain. The circular polarization was ensured while the antenna was miniaturized, with a small size of 80mm×80mm×3mm, which is reduced 21% compared with the reference antenna. And the antenna gain is higher than the reference antenna. The bandwidth of 3dB axial ratio covers 920-925MHz which is one of the UHF bands in China.
